1. Write the Law of Conservation of Energy. Energy cannot be created or destroyed. It is conserved/transferred.
2. The energy transfer of a moving object can be represented by the formula: GPEi + KEi = GPEf + KEf
GPEi + KEi = GPEf + KEf KEi = GPEf 3. Rewrite the formula by eliminating the energies that are not considered for this lab. GPEi + KEi = GPEf + KEf KEi = GPEf
4. Substitute the formulas for the remaining energies. KEi = GPEf ½ m v2 = m g h
5. We will rearrange the formula to isolate velocity. This gives us: v = 2 g h
6. Rearranged for height, the formula is: h = ½ v2 g
